Θέμα: Γενικά ΠΗΔΑΕΙ ΚΕΛΙΑ !!!

Εμφάνιση ενός μόνο μηνύματος
  #7  
Παλιά 23-10-11, 10:48
Το avatar του χρήστη Tasos
Tasos Ο χρήστης Tasos δεν είναι συνδεδεμένος
Διαχειριστής
Όνομα: Τάσος Φιλοξενιδης
Έκδοση λογισμικού Office: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ική, Γερμανική
 
Εγγραφή: 21-10-2009
Μηνύματα: 2.035
Προεπιλογή

Καλημέρα σε όλους!
Μάκη καλωσόρισες στην παρέα!

Είδα το ερώτημα σου και από ότι καταλαβαίνω θέλεις να εμφανίζεις τα περιεχόμενα 2 στηλών σε μία στήλη.

Ακολουθώντας τη διάταξη δεδομένων όπως τα εμφανίζεις στο συνημμένο σου,
μια λύση με χρήση τύπου στο ζητούμενο σου είναι να περάσεις τον παρακάτω τύπο πίνακα (CSE) στο κελί C1
και να συμπληρώσεις προς τα κάτω όσο χρειαστεί:


Κώδικας:
{=IF(ROW(A1)>COUNTA(A:B);"";IF(ROW(A1)>COUNTA(A:A);INDEX(B:B;
SMALL(IF(B$1:B$999<>"";ROW($1:$999));ROW(A1)-COUNTA(A:A)));
INDEX(A:A;SMALL(IF(A$1:A$999<>"";ROW($1:$999));ROW(A1)))))} 

Προσοχή!
Ο τύπος περνιέται χωρίς τα άγκιστρα
{ }.
Τα άγκιστρα τοποθετούνται αυτόματα από την εφαρμογή αφού κλείσεις τον τύπο πατώντας CTRL+SHIFT+ENTER.


Ό τύπος αυτός εμφανίζει τιμές 2 στηλών αγνοώντας παράλληλα τυχόν κενά κελιά των στηλών.

Αν τα δεδομένα σου υπερβαίνουν τις 999 γραμμές ανά στήλη θα πρέπει να τροποποιήσεις ανάλογα τα νούμερα αυτά στον τύπο.

Καλή συνέχεια!

Τάσος
__________________
Ms-Office Development Team
Ανάπτυξη επαγγελματικών εφαρμογών

Τελευταία επεξεργασία από το χρήστη Tasos : 23-10-11 στις 16:06.
Απάντηση με παράθεση